Possible new Cadillac naming scheme

If you liked alphabet soup as a kid, make an appointment at your Cadillac dealer for three to five years from now. That's because GM has recently trademarked several new nameplates for Cadillac, and so far we're worried and a bit confused.
At present, these names are trademarked in Europe and Canada. However, companies often register their trademarks in foreign markets first, and later in the United States.
This potential new naming system is undoubtedly complicated, but we will try and lay it out in the simplest way possible. So far, GM has trademarked:
  • DT7
  • CT6
  • CT5
  • BT3
  • AT1
  • DTX
  • CTX
  • BTX

Hmmm... I guess it started out making a bit of sense...

ETC = Eldorado touring coupe
STS = Seville touring sedan (which was basically an Eldorado sedan in spirit)
CTS = Catera touring sedan (I know Caddy has said this isn't the case, but I don't believe them)
DTS = Deville touring sedan

Logic would lead that a CTS coupe would be a CTC and a CTS wagon would be a CTW; I think B is dumb, but there should be a BTS, BTC, and BTW. SRX doesn't make any sense to me... but I think AWDs could have the X suffix... so CTX, basically...
